🦠 Yellow Fever in Brazzaville

Brazzaville, the capital of the Republic of Congo, carries a HIGH risk level for Yellow Fever transmission, reflected in its current risk score of 67/100. This elevated risk stems from the city's position within the Yellow Fever endemic belt of Central Africa, where the virus circulates continuously among non-human primate reservoirs and urban mosquito vectors. The Aedes aegypti mosquito—the primary urban transmission vector—thrives in Brazzaville's tropical climate, making sustained human-to-mosquito-to-human transmission cycles a persistent public health concern.

The specific risk score of 67 reflects several converging factors: Brazzaville's rapid urbanization has created ideal breeding conditions for mosquitoes through inadequate water storage and waste management systems; the city's health infrastructure faces challenges in maintaining consistent vaccination coverage; and its proximity to rural forested areas where sylvatic (jungle) Yellow Fever circulates creates constant reintroduction risk. Seasonal rainfall patterns from October through May amplify transmission, as standing water accumulates in discarded containers, blocked drains, and construction sites across the city's expanding periphery.

⚠️ Critical Warning: Yellow Fever has a case fatality rate of 20–50% in severe cases. There is no cure—only prevention through vaccination and mosquito bite avoidance. The Republic of Congo requires proof of Yellow Fever vaccination for entry; travelers without valid International Certificate of Vaccination or Prophylaxis (ICVP) may be vaccinated on arrival or quarantined.

🏥 Symptoms & When to Seek Help

Early Symptoms

  • Fever (38–40°C) appearing 3–6 days after mosquito bite, often with sudden onset
  • Severe headache with retro-orbital pain (behind the eyes), typically within 24–48 hours of fever onset
  • Muscle pain concentrated in back and legs, distinguishing Yellow Fever from other febrile illnesses
  • Nausea and vomiting with characteristic black vomit (hematemesis) in some cases
  • Jaundice (yellowing of skin/eyes) developing 3–5 days after initial symptoms, indicating progression to toxic phase

Seek Immediate Medical Care If...

  • High fever persists beyond 72 hours with any hemorrhagic signs (bleeding gums, nosebleeds, blood in stool)
  • Confusion, seizures, or altered consciousness — indicates neurological involvement requiring intensive care
  • Decreased urine output or complete anuria — suggests renal failure in toxic phase
  • Severe abdominal pain with jaundice — may indicate hepatic involvement requiring monitoring

💊 Treatment & Local Medical Resources

Yellow Fever has no specific antiviral treatment; management focuses on supportive care: intravenous fluids, blood products for hemorrhage, and intensive care for organ failure. The case fatality rate drops to <5% with adequate supportive care, but Brazzaville's healthcare capacity faces constraints.

Vaccination remains the cornerstone of prevention. The single-dose 17D vaccine provides immunity within 10 days for 99% of recipients. Brazzaville's Expanded Programme on Immunization targets children at 9 months, but adult coverage gaps persist. Travelers should verify vaccination at authorized centers listed by the Ministère de la Santé et de la Population.

Local healthcare quality varies significantly: public hospitals (Hôpital de Base, CHU Brazzaville) provide essential services but may lack isolation facilities for hemorrhagic fevers; private facilities (Clinique Ngaliema, Polyclinique des Grands Enfants) offer improved amenities with higher costs. Travelers should confirm medical evacuation insurance covering Yellow Fever complications, as severe cases may require transfer to Kinshasa or international facilities.
